对 Amazon EFS 集成进行故障排除 - AWS CodeBuild

本文属于机器翻译版本。若本译文内容与英语原文存在差异,则一律以英文原文为准。

对 Amazon EFS 集成进行故障排除

以下是您在设置 Amazon 时可能遇到EFS的错误 CodeBuild。

CLIENT_ERROR: 挂载 '127.0.0.1: /' 失败。权限被拒绝

IAM使用挂载 Amazon EFS 时不支持授权 CodeBuild。如果您使用的是自定义 Amazon EFS 文件系统策略,则需要向所有IAM委托人授予读写权限。例如:

"Principal": { "AWS": "*" }

CLIENT_ERROR: 挂载 '127.0.0.1: /' 失败。连接由对方重置

有两种可能的原因会导致此错误:

  • 该 CodeBuild VPC子网与 Amazon EFS 挂载目标位于不同的可用区中。您可以通过在与 Amazon EFS 挂载目标相同的可用区中添加VPC子网来解决此问题。

  • 安全组无权与 Amazon 通信EFS。您可以通过添加入站规则来解决此问题,该规则允许来自VPC(为您的安全组添加主CIDR屏蔽VPC)或安全组本身的所有流量。

VPC_ CLIENT _ERROR:意外EC2错误: UnauthorizedOperation

当您的 CodeBuild项目VPC配置中的所有子网均为公有子网时,就会发生此错误。中必须至少有一个私有子网VPC才能确保网络连接。